Abstract :
The main topic of this paper is the analysis of momentum and heat transfer mechanisms occurring inside a disturbed boundary layer. This analysis is carried out based on a phenomenological decomposition using von Karman’s integral equations, in which appear terms that account for several contributions: the flat plate term, and the unsteady and external gradient terms. This method is applied to the interaction between a single transverse vortex and a boundary layer developing on a flat plate. Based on numerical simulations, we present a qualitative and quantitative study of the behavior of momentum and heat wall transfer described by the terms resulting from the phenomenological decomposition. Finally, the time-dependent behavior of the analogy factor is investigated.
